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
22 3246572501 09331352 138 792594
220663 295050
220663 295050
0223432114 296 043 650 6154381141
All about undefined
Interested in learning more?
220663 295050
0223432114 296 043 650 6154381141
See more
252527 2679 900171266
36 2763316714 95
See more
51668823 284661 864
2384321756 35117 06834603 1821
See more